Quick Answer

Marketo for 10,000 contacts on the Growth Plan costs $600-$895/month ($7,200-$10,740/yr) at list. After negotiation, most companies pay $5,000-$7,500/yr. Key levers include Adobe fiscal year-end timing (late November), HubSpot competitive quotes, and multi-year commitments. Implementation fees of $5,000-$15,000 are also negotiable.

At 10,000 contacts, you are at Marketo's entry-level Growth Plan tier. List pricing runs $695 to $995 per month, translating to roughly $8,340 to $11,940 annually. This is the tier where Adobe has the widest margins, which means there is more room to negotiate than most marketing teams realize.

The biggest mistake companies make at the 10K level is accepting the first price Adobe quotes. Because this is an entry tier, reps are eager to lock you into a multi-year deal that escalates as your database grows. The right negotiation approach secures a lower starting rate plus a cap on contact tier escalation, protecting you from price jumps as you grow past 10K.

At the 10K contact level, you likely do not need Select Plan features. Growth Plan covers email marketing, lead nurturing, forms, landing pages, and basic reporting. Adobe reps will pitch advanced analytics and ABM features, but at 10K contacts, the ROI on those add-ons is minimal. We help you avoid unnecessary upsells.

Timing your negotiation with Adobe's fiscal calendar (Q4 ends late November) can push discounts from the standard 20% to 30-35%. We manage this timing for every Marketo deal we negotiate.

4 levers we pull to lower your Marketo bill.

1

HubSpot Competitive Quote

HubSpot Marketing Hub Starter at 10K contacts is significantly cheaper. A documented quote creates urgency.

2

Adobe FYE Timing

Adobe's fiscal year ends late November. Last 2 weeks of Q4 = deepest discounts.

3

Implementation Fee Waiver

At 10K contacts, implementation should cost $5,000-$8,000 max. Push for full waiver on multi-year deals.

4

Contact Tier Right-Sizing

If your active marketable contacts are under 10K, negotiate a lower entry point with growth clause.
